Opera: Enable New Google Image Search Interface

If for one reason or another Opera displays you old, AJAX free image search interface in Google, then here is how to fix that:
Right Click > Edit Site Preferences
Click on the “Network” tab
Browser identification: Identify as Firefox
Click OK and refresh page.
Job done.

Opera: Disable Auto Image Fit to Screen / Pictures Resizing
If you are not a fan of an automatic image fit to the window that was introduced in Opera 11.10, then don’t worry, there is a way to turn it off.
Unfortunately, you can’t do that via Opera Preferences or opera:config. However, there is an extension to solve your problem.
- Install Image Autosizer extension.
- Menu (Alt) > Extensions > Manage Extensions.
- Find Image Autosizer and click on the gear icon > Preferences.
- Seek for the gray bar that is titled “Advanced” and click on it.
- View modes > When image is larger than window: Enable default and Original (see picture below).
- Save changes.
